Two killed in Kushtia clash

Sun News Desk : Two people have been killed and six others injured in a clash between two groups over carrom game in Kushtia on Friday night.

The deceased were identified as Omar Ali, 65, and Miraj Sarder.

The injured were admitted to different local hospitals.

Eyewitness said a brawl took place between two groups when they were playing carrom around 9pm at Kantinagar area under Hatosh Haripur union of the upazila. At one stage of brawl, the two groups locked into clash which left at least eight injured. Of them, Omar and Miraj were injured critically and they were rushed to the Kushtia General Hospital.

But on arrival, the duo were declared dead.

Shahdat Hossain, Kushtia Model Police Station OC, said they were investigating the incident.
